[libcamera-devel] [PATCH v3 1/8] android: jpeg: exif: Expand setString to support different encodings

Laurent Pinchart laurent.pinchart at ideasonboard.com
Sat Jan 23 09:01:40 CET 2021


Hi Paul,

Thank you for the patch.

On Sat, Jan 23, 2021 at 02:16:57PM +0900, Paul Elder wrote:
> GPSProcessingMethod and UserComment in EXIF tags can be in UTF-16.
> Expand setString to take an encoding when the field type is undefined.
> Update callers accordingly.
> 
> Signed-off-by: Paul Elder <paul.elder at ideasonboard.com>
> 
> ---
> Changes in v3:
> - use array to contain string encoding codes
> - drop JIS and Undefined
> - clean up setString a bit
> - use the endianness of the exif
> 
> Changes in v2:
> - moved from utils into exif
> - support no-encoding
> ---
>  src/android/jpeg/exif.cpp | 88 +++++++++++++++++++++++++++++++++++----
>  src/android/jpeg/exif.h   | 10 ++++-
>  2 files changed, 89 insertions(+), 9 deletions(-)
